This from 2016 (so a previous year of FGR losses) says it all:
“According to recently filed accounts for Ecotricity Group Ltd, turnover rose to £126.5m in the year ending 30 April 2016, up from £109.4m in 2014/15.
However, pre-tax profit dipped to £3.19m from £4.47m the previous year.
The company said "increased losses in certain aspects" of the group's activities and a write off of £1.5m on aborted projects had "prevented a better profit before tax outcome".
